Output d18023894fa99190597abd33a1c27b4066f6a904ef5b28a1ec3b9bd83e2e9f4e:25

value
3179303
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f363c336f9e9f17711e0e216d3bbaa1479b46166 OP_EQUAL
address
3PswdnLpDjCFT72jsbGrdSi8pUMH8SDJqn
transaction
d18023894fa99190597abd33a1c27b4066f6a904ef5b28a1ec3b9bd83e2e9f4e
confirmations
230639
spent
true